How they compare

Democratic People's Republic of Korea currently reports 9,775 Square kilometres against 7,870 Square kilometres in Angola, a difference of 1,905 Square kilometres.

That makes Democratic People's Republic of Korea's figure about 1.2 times Angola's.

Across all 34 years both countries report, Democratic People's Republic of Korea has been ahead every year.

Angola ranks 36th and Democratic People's Republic of Korea ranks 34th of 189 countries.

Democratic People's Republic of Korea has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Land resources are one of the four components of the natural environment: water, air, land and living resources. In this context land is both: a physical "milieu" necessary for the development of natural vegetation as well as cultivated vegetation; a resource for human activities. The data presented here give information concerning land use state and changes (e.g. agricultural land, forest land).
